Senior Mobile/Frontend Engineer
- $100k – $150k • 0.25% – 0.75%
- Remote •+3
- 5 years of exp
- Full Time
Not Available
Onsite or remote
About the job
EQX is a mission-focused company rooted in the transparency of financial systems. As part of EQX, you'll join us in our mission to accelerate trust by being the first crypto exchange to publicly disclose all financials in real-time.
*The team: *EQX is a pioneering cryptocurrency brokerage that provides a secure, user-friendly, and innovative platform for trading digital assets. Our team thinks big and radically different. We take risks, but not at the customer's expense. We'd like to see a better type of exchange emerge from historically bad actors.
*The opportunity: *We are seeking a highly skilled and experienced Mobile/Frontend Engineer to take on a leadership role within our engineering team. In this position, you will be responsible for overseeing the design, development, deployment, and maintenance of complex mobile applications (Android and iOS). You will work closely with the leadership team, product management, and design teams to ensure that our mobile apps are secure, scalable, and delivers an exceptional user experience.
Responsibilities:
- Lead the frontend mobile development of high-impact features and applications for our crypto platform on Android and iOS.
- Collaborate with cross-functional teams to implement end-to-end solutions that meet business objectives and user needs.
- Adopt best practices in code quality, testing, and performance optimization.
- Foster a culture of collaboration, innovation, and continuous improvement among fellow engineering peers.
- Take ownership of technical projects from inception through to production, ensuring timely and high-quality delivery.
- Contribute to mobile and frontend architectural decisions and long-term technology strategy, balancing short-term needs with long-term scalability and maintainability.
- Ensure the security, reliability, and performance of our mobile apps through rigorous testing, monitoring, and proactive problem-solving.
- Stay current with emerging technologies, frameworks, and best practices, particularly in the blockchain and cryptocurrency domains.
Qualifications:
- 5+ years of experience in mobile and frontend development, with a strong background building Android and iOS applications using React Native or other cross-platform frameworks.
- Deep knowledge of frontend technologies such as React and Typescript with a solid understanding of modern JavaScript (ES6+)
- Experience with mobile-specific frameworks and tools, such as Swift, Kotlin, or Objective-C, for native mobile app performance tuning.
- Experience with RESTful APIs and GraphQL, along with an understanding of microservices architecture and backend integration.
- Demonstrated experience deploying and managing mobile applications in production, with a focus on performance, reliability, and scalability.
- Strong knowledge of UI/UX principles and experience working closely with design teams to create intuitive and engaging user interfaces.
- Familiarity with AWS cloud platform for mobile backend services and managing application infrastructure.
- Strong understanding of frontend security best practices, including data protection, authentication, and user privacy, especially within cryptocurrency or financial applications.
- Ability to work in a fast-paced environment and manage multiple projects while balancing short-term and long-term goals.
- Experience in the cryptocurrency or fintech industries is highly desirable.
Nice-to-haves:
- Familiarity with Web3 and blockchain technologies, such as Ethereum, smart contracts, and decentralized applications (dApps).
- Experience working with crypto or fintech platforms, especially on security-sensitive mobile applications.
- Proficiency in backend development languages such as Node.js and Go.
- Knowledge of continuous integration and deployment (CI/CD) practices in mobile development.
-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field.
- Working from Eastern or Pacific time zones (EST/PST)